Recent developments in 3D whole organ and whole-body imaging have revolutionized our view on tissues and is liberating the research from artificial 2D cell culture.
This has opened new windows to investigate 3D cultures systems and organs and changed our view on whole model organisms such as zebrafish, Drosophila, Xenopus, rodents and plants. This revolution however, also comes with new challenges for imaging the large volumes, data analysis and sample handling.
